#1d0380 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1d0380 is composed of 11.4% red, 1.2% green and 50.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 77.3% cyan, 97.7% magenta, 0% yellow and 49.8% black. It has a hue angle of 252.5 degrees, a saturation of 95.4% and a lightness of 25.7%. #1d0380 color hex could be obtained by blending #3a06ff with #000001. Closest websafe color is: #330099.

Shades and Tints of #1d0380
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#03000d is the darkest color, while #faf9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1d0380
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#403f44 is the less saturated color, while #1d0380 is the most saturated one.
